It would be important to know which C5 of the "partners" it is.
The C5 normally retains its height - if it sinks after parking - the sealing elements of one spring cylinder are usually defective - rarely both spring cylinders.
The spring cylinders can be replaced or repaired.

And of course the height of the suspension can be adjusted manually and by diagnosis (4-post lift or pit).

Cracking noises usually come from defective ball bearings.

My 190,000 mile / 22 year old Mk1 C5 usually sinks a little over night. As soon as I unlock it on the remote, the electric suspension pump kicks into action for a few seconds and raises the suspension to normal. I attribute this to a degree of wear in the pump/valve/reservoir seals, allowing the weight of the car to push some hydraulic fluid back into the reservoir. Perhaps your seals have deteriorated too much.

The only time it dropped (almost) to the bottom was when the car was immobile for for 3 to 4 months while I plucked up the courage to rebuild the cylinder head after a cambelt fail (at 73,000miles). I only just managed to get a jack under it!

It is most likely the seals of a spring cylinder - usually the right cylinder.
With this minor drop problem, I would do nothing and wait.
Even if it sinks faster when parking, it does not necessarily need to be repaired/replaced. However, the pump of the BHI has to work more - higher wear.
